Here’s Who’s Climbed V17 by April 2025
Hamish McArthur is the most recent climber to join the list of V17 climbers
Hamish McArthur just climbed his first V17 with the second ascent of Megatron in Colorado. He joins a growing list of climbers who’ve ticked the grade. Here are the V17s that have been proposed and confirmed with the climbers who’ve completed them.
Mount Doom V17 in Austria: First climbed by Nicolai Užnik in 2025.
The Big Slamm V17 in Italy: First climbed by Elias Iagnemma in 2025.
No One Mourns the Wicked V17 in the USA: First climbed by Nathaniel Coleman in 2024.
Shaolin V17 in the USA: First climbed by Sean Bailey in 2024. Repeated by Noah Wheeler in 2025.
Arrival of Birds V17 in the UK: First climbed by Aidan Roberts in 2024.
Spots of Time V17 in the UK: First climbed by Aidan Roberts in 2024. Repeated by Will Bosi in 2025.
L’Ombre du Voyageur V17 in France: First climbed by Charles Albert in 2023.
Megatron V17 in USA: First climbed by Shawn Raboutou in 2022. Repeated by Hamish McArthur in 2025.
Alphane V17 in Switzerland: First climbed by Shawn Raboutou in 2022. Repeated by Aidan Roberts, Will Bosi, Simon Lorenzi, Jakob Schubert, Sean Bailey.
Return of the Sleepwalker V17 in the USA: First climbed by Daniel Woods in 2021. Repeated by Will Bosi, Noah Wheeler, Simon Lorenzi.
Burden of Dreams V17 in Finland: First climbed in 2016 by Nalle Hukkataival. Repeated by Will Bosi, Simon Lorenzi, Elias Iagnemma.
Soudain Seul V17 in France: First climbed by Simon Lorenzi in 2021. Repeated by Nico Pelorson, Camille Coudert, Adam Ondra.
